This "Franchise Rugby League" is yet another attempt by guy called Dean Buchan who was the originator of the failed Euro XIIIs.

Not only failed at this but also the non existant Bath Gladiators and Valencia Hurricanes. Who are teams in name only.

Also he promised a Saint Helens v Salford Red Devils Grand Final re-match in Valencia . Seriously was never going to happen.

Whilst Leeds Rhinos and Salford Red Devils trained in Alicante with a bone fide rugby league tour company in 2020 he decided the jump onto the band wagon and bring Featherstone Rovers to play his own Valencia Hurricanes.

A good idea at the time but the team were helped by Salford Red Devils Players as not enough players could be recruited.

Resulting in a 100+ point deficit scoreline.

The fans had fun but not sure what Fev Rovers got out of it ?

So now we are here.....

Dean Buchan's Franchise Rugby has just "awarded" Franchises to both Bath Gladiators and Valencia Hurricanes. Which in fact are his own teams ( in name only ). Go figure ?

Don't buy the t-shirt or the hype.
